Ex-RNC Chair Michael Steele Names 2 Crucial Trump States Harris Will Flip
Former Republican National Committee Chair Michael Steele on Sunday predicted that Vice President Kamala Harris will flip two states that Donald Trump has previously won twice.
“Florida and North Carolina will fall,” Steele said on MSNBC. “Along with Georgia.”
Florida has 30 electoral votes, while North Carolina has 16. A Harris win in both states would almost certainly assure her of victory overall, but a Democrat hasn’t won either since President Barack Obama took Florida in 2012, and Florida and North Carolina in 2008.
Steele also predicted that Harris would take Georgia and its 16 electoral votes, a state that went blue in 2020 for the first time in nearly three decades and where polls currently show a tight race.
In the same interview, author/podcaster Steve Phillips said the enthusiasm for Harris could bring the same voters who turned out for Obama back to the polls, as well as new voters.
